Type
ORACLE
Validation date
2024-10-16 05: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01368,
    "usd": 0.01489
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001128971D29B15479E88CCBD6470C8B3AE8705F748E9032F02ED9D69C925FBCDAF

Previous signature

25D59CB67540FD10AF9D23731A8E3866BC4F23FEBD866F457F47F67B0AB24D4F17AFF3430E1CF0145ABB9655C9212B5F33D80748A5DE4C76B1B72714B7A88905

Origin signature

3045022100B0B69E967B1F261BA9D6629E635D309C66B190CDC352B27A40370D9BF03C4592022074FFF4DE61F09FBD59A715E84E7918B83057A7995DCA3BDF51920DEA9720EB8E

Proof of work

010104AB672F1E69B064D192819F1797C1926F158DBA8F3924AC732B4C4D70D0C8EA0A0D6506E5896C9C2524D2BE26CB5016287E1816A597C408008BA36FCB154A7765

Proof of integrity

002E033E26D9E4FFBD138740DB84A581CC28A1B8B470B10EE8C9D6E20123847C90

Coordinator signature

2CDD96AD81D3CACF00A74AAED807D328772A24F6C70973546FAE2E2E5E5815021227D19C6CFB6B5651FDD4360DAC4453D4DF02B25A35F70A4C74CAB380AA1F08

Validator #1 public key

0001AA44D9CAE15BEE8EBEC332F2C58E016707A356B6038FB6EB63D828C2CBAE9B71

Validator #1 signature

4B560A99462B52971794617E046B5D71C49BB35EB7728EA56BE4D8CE06C311D5C216EE92E86FAF36F8773DC14F85DC02E5B171B0570719C50BB796E81C91720D

Validator #2 public key

00013F0000490CECA80A76E7199D7B53E23583A16E24EF761384EC642713056C33D7

Validator #2 signature

D461DB96F5C7E5D08C65564BC075698EAC2D7E355A2142E0EA39F649A1E8851E0AA497CB81910499A9AA69DE6871473E4958D0D779D5047EC020D902A4879407